Hydrophobic coating

A hydrophobic coating is a great surface treatment for preventing damage and enhancing durability. It is a great solution for many outdoor surfaces like glass, metals, concrete and textiles. It can be used to protect surfaces on aircrafts and automobiles from damage caused by moisture during flight.

Hydrophobic glass coatings are ideal for doors and windows that are outside because they block water molecules, reducing the risk of corrosion and improving energy efficiency. In addition, they reduce the need for maintenance and cleaning, which can save both time and money. Hydrophobic glass coatings are so effective that they could even stop replacement windows or doors if applied correctly.

The hydrophobic effect is triggered by the combination of roughness and energy on the surface. Surface energy is caused by roughness and enhanced by air pockets in the interface. The air pockets cause droplets to bounce off the surface, forming an emulsion that repels water.

Another benefit of hydrophobic coatings is that they can be easily applied to a variety and surfaces. The coatings are applied using rollers, brushes or spray equipment. To ensure safety and proper coverage, it is essential to follow the manufacturer's instructions.

Both hydrophobic as well as the oleophobic surface shed oil, other organic fluids, such as biological and chemical samples. The liquids slide off the surface instead of adhering. Oleophobic surfaces can be used to remove fingerprints that aren't just unsightly, but can also affect optical performance.

If properly applied, hydrophobic coatings can last for up to ten years, compared to two or three years for traditional acrylic paints. They also reduce maintenance costs and eliminate the requirement for periodic pressure washing. Hydrophobic coatings will pay for themselves in some years. They can be used to increase the durability of coatings already in use.

Glass tints

Window tints can be an effective and affordable way to cool your home and reducing the amount sunlight that gets into. New and old windows can be tinted. The type of tint that you select will depend on your preferences and needs. For example, you can select a ceramic-based tint that is available in a variety of colors or a metallic that can add modern and sleek style to your home. These films are not only energy efficient but also block 99 percent harmful UV rays that can cause skin damage or alter the appearance of furniture and other fabrics. The result is that your interiors will look brand new and saves on the cost of replacement.

Tinted glass is made by using a special pigment that alters the amount of solar energy that passes through. It does not reduce visibility, but it does decrease the glare, which could interfere with computer and TV screens. This can improve the comfort and productivity, particularly in offices. Window film comes in a range of shades, but the darker tints are recommended for homes and offices with large windows that face the sun throughout the day.

Aside from lowering energy bills, window tints are easy to clean and require very minimal maintenance. They are also scratch-proof and waterproof which makes them tough. They also offer shatterproof protection. This will not make windows impervious to damage, but it will prevent them from breaking and Windows doctor causing injury. If you live in a place with severe weather conditions or your children like to throw objects at the window this is a great idea.

Window tints can be used to decrease glare and protect furnishings from sun-induced damage. They also block heat gain and help to conserve energy during summer and winter. The addition of window film to your windows can also allow you to qualify for tax credits that are energy efficient. Before you decide to tint your windows, it is important to understand that this could void the window warranty and may not be as effective as original windows. It is also recommended to hire an expert to install your window tint. A professional will ensure the job is done correctly and will last for a long time.

Safe windows

There are many ways to make windows safer including adding impact protection to enhancing the security of locks already in place. Certain of these options are not visible to the naked eye, while others require special equipment, but they all provide an extra layer of safety and security that will deter burglars and other unwanted visitors from attempting to attack your home.

Unsecured first-floor windows are a common reason for break-ins. This is particularly true if the windows have wooden frames that could easily be kicked in. There are a variety of alternatives for window locks that could minimize the risk of a break-in, such as vinyl window locks and window pin locks.

These locks are designed to deter burglars from entering your home by locking the window in position. They function by securing themselves to the frame of the window, creating a physical barrier that is not able to be removed without breaking the glass. These locks are a fantastic deterrent and can be paired with other security measures, such as a door alarm to stop criminals from gaining entry to your home.

If you're considering changing your windows to include more security and safety features, there are a variety of options that will not hinder the overall appearance of your home. 3M Safety & Security window films, for instance, make glass harder to penetrate and hold shattered pieces in place, helping protect people and property from accidental damage like children playing outside or stray baseballs as from natural disasters and terrorist attacks.

A window vibration sensor will sound an alarm if the force is applied. This device is made of two parts. One is connected to the glass pane and the other is attached to the frame. A wire is connected between the two. The vibration of the glass will separate the wire when someone attempts to the window open. This will trigger alarm. This will notify you and your neighbors that a forced entry has taken place, giving you time to react and call the authorities.
